Niva bupa health insurance company Limited has received regulatory clearance from the Insurance Regulatory and Development Authority of India (IRDAI) for a significant equity share transfer by one of its existing investors. The approval covers the proposed transfer of up to 14,62,02,091 equity shares by Fettle Tone LLP.

Regulatory Approval Details

The IRDAI granted its approval through a letter dated April 10, 2026, enabling Fettle Tone LLP to proceed with the equity share transfer. This approval was issued in accordance with established regulatory frameworks governing insurance sector investments and shareholding changes.

Legal Framework

The regulatory approval was granted under specific provisions of insurance sector regulations. The transfer falls under the purview of Section 6A of the Insurance Act, 1938, as amended, read with the IRDAI (Registration, Capital Structure, Transfer of Shares and Amalgamation of Insurers) Regulations, 2024.

Compliance Disclosure

The company has fulfilled its disclosure obligations by informing both the National Stock Exchange of India Limited and BSE Limited about this development. This notification was made under Regulation 30 of S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, which mandates timely disclosure of material events and corporate developments.

The disclosure was signed by Aparna Sharma, Company Secretary & Compliance Officer, ensuring proper authorization and compliance with regulatory requirements. Niva Bupa Health Insurance Company Limited has submitted its quarterly compliance certificate to the stock exchanges for the quarter ended March 31, 2026. The submission fulfills the company's regulatory obligations under SEBI (Depositories and Participants) Regulations, 2018.

Regulatory Compliance Submission

The company filed the certificate pursuant to Regulation 74(5) of SEBI (Depositories and Participants) Regulations, 2018 with both the National Stock Exchange of India Limited and BSE Limited on April 09, 2026. Company Secretary and Compliance Officer Aparna Sharma signed the submission on behalf of Niva Bupa Health Insurance Company Limited.

Certificate Details from Registrar

KFin Technologies Limited, serving as the Registrar to an issue and Share Transfer Agent for the company, issued the confirmation certificate dated April 02, 2026. The certificate confirms that during the quarter ended March 31, 2026, no demat requests were received for processing as no shares of Niva Bupa Health Insurance Company Limited are held in physical mode.
